Drinking Water Biodenitrification: Demonstration Plant Results

Abstract
The article reports on the extension of a previous pilot study on denitrification of water in a demonstration plant: the results showed that four reference loads of nitrate (0.45, 0.80, 1.15 and 1.45 kg nitrate‐N per m⊃3 per day) were successfully controlled by the treatments suggested: biodenitrification in a biological reactor using a carbon substrate (sucrose).
